Our guide and private car will pick you up at your hotel to head to Tay Ninh.

The Cao Dai religion is unique to Vietnam and blends both ancient and modern beliefs. Discover the unique religion and learn about its beliefs, culture, and organization. At this temple, followers of the eclectic religion worship saints such as Victor Hugo, Joan of Arch, and even Shakespeare. A highlight of this tour is the very colorful yet formal service held at midday, which you are welcome to observe.

Following the visit to the temple, you will stop at a local restaurant to have lunch before continuing to the Cu Chi Tunnels where you will learn more about the secret world of the Cu Chi freedom fighters, how the tunnels functioned as busy underground cities, and the conditions the people lived in.

You will walk past huge bomb craters - evidence of the heavy bombing campaigns in the region during the American conflict, discover hidden entrances right beneath your feet, wander past tiny little chimneys in the ground that dispersed smoke from the underground kitchens, sample some of the simple cuisines that local fighters would have survived on, and have an opportunity to venture into the tunnels and explore the complex.

Our driver will wait for you to transfer you back to Saigon.
